mxdev should do this, but I think it fails because these packages have capital letters. Same would be true for Zope, but we do not notice at this moment, because it is not pinned in the versions.cfg of Zope master.
Otherwise the CMFPlone tests are not found when CMFPlone is an editable install. Adding `--path src` does not work. You get this error: ``` 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'Products.CMFPlone.Products' ```

This combines three PRs: * #903 * #931 * #932 See `README-make.md` for instructions. This actually needs a change in `Products.CMFPlone`: it needs a `five:registerPackage`. Otherwise the Zope instance only works with a release of Products.CMFPlone, and not with an editable install (or src checkout). I will make a PR for that.
